St John Mental Health First Aid Training course
The reality is that someone we know or care about may need our help. How someone responds may determine how quickly a friend, work colleague or loved one gets the help they need. St John Mental Health First Aid Training course teaches participants the skills and knowledge to recognise and respond to someone experiencing these mental health concerns.
Who should attend? Those who are responsible for staff, interact with the public or anyone who wants to improve their knowledge around mental health and wellbeing.

With 1 in 6 New Zealand adults experiencing a mental illness in their lifetime. Would you like to feel more confident about how you could help? Learn more at a St John Mental Health First Aid Training course.
During this course, you will:
- Engage in in-depth discussions, lessons and scenario-based activities to build your confidence
- Develop practical tools to strengthen your own mental fitness
- Learn to recognise signs of mental distress in both non-crisis and crisis situations
- Gain the skills to provide initial support and guide someone toward professional help
- Receive a Mental Health First Aid certificate valid for two years upon completion.
